Living in Morgantown, WV

Morgantown's transport infrastructure is designed to accommodate both private and public transit users. The city's road network connects residents to major highways, facilitating travel and commuting. Public transportation services, including buses, operate on a set schedule, providing residents with reliable options for getting around the city. The area's walkability varies, with certain neighborhoods offering more pedestrian-friendly environments than others. While specific ride-sharing services are available, their presence complements the existing transportation options, enhancing mobility within Morgantown.

The community is served by a robust educational system, including a number of public and private schools that cater to various educational needs, from elementary to higher education, thanks to the presence of West Virginia University. Healthcare services are comprehensive, with several hospitals and clinics providing a range of medical care, from routine check-ups to specialized treatments. The city also features a network of public libraries and a variety of retail and dining options that showcase the local flavors and culture. City initiatives are in place to continually improve these services, adapting to the growing and changing demographics of the area.

Morgantown is celebrated for its vibrant community spirit and scenic beauty, nestled along the Monongahela River. The city prides itself on being home to West Virginia University, which infuses the area with a youthful energy and contributes to a diverse cultural scene. Seasonal events and festivals highlight the city's rich traditions and community engagement, offering residents and visitors a taste of local heritage and contemporary entertainment.

Morgantown offers a diverse array of housing options, with single-family homes being a significant part of the housing market. The architectural styles vary, with a mix of contemporary, colonial, and ranch-style homes. The housing landscape includes a blend of both historic homes that reflect the city's long-standing heritage and newer constructions that cater to modern living preferences. While the majority of residents own their homes, a substantial portion of the population opts for renting, providing a balanced housing market for different needs and lifestyles.

About 440 Drummond St Unit 4

This home is located at 440 Drummond St Unit 4 in Morgantown, WV and zip code 26505. This 6,409 square foot home, which was built in 1960, sits on a 0.29 acre lot. Features: 0 bathroom. It has been listed on Rocket Homes since March 24, 2025 and is currently priced at $650,000.

In April 2025 in Morgantown, WV there were 138.9% more homes for sale than in March. In April 2025, listings were on the market for 61 days. During the same period, the median list price in this real estate market was $350,000.
